    Abstract: A device and method are disclosed for the production of hollow bodies, especially plastic bottles, wherein a section of a plastic flexible hose is placed in a cavity of a blow mold by an extruder head according to a predefined clocked pulse. The plastic flexible hose is inflated inside the blow mold by a blow mandrel by overpressure according to the blow mold cavity. The manufactured inflated hollow body is subsequently removed from the mold. The plastic hose can be continually held on opposite sides of the blow mold arrangement during the entire extrusion and blow cycle.

    Abstract: The present invention is directed to a blow-molding device in terms of the mounting of its blowing and calibrating mandrels. With exemplary embodiments, the effort and expense for dismantling or changing the position of the blowing mandrels can be simplified. The clamping force for the blowing mandrels can be easily adjustable. In an exemplary embodiment, the relative position in terms of height of the blowing mandrels is not impaired by the clamping.

    Abstract: An exemplary extrusion head for producing a plastic strand in the form of a flexible or rigid tube can be made to communicate with the outlet of an extruder and has a nozzle tool, which includes a mandrel, or core, and a nozzle ring. The mandrel and the nozzle ring define an opening gap, whose opening width is variable by means of an axial relative motion (A, B) between the core and the nozzle ring that can be controlled via an electric or hydraulic actuating drive. The extrusion head includes a suspension element and an extrusion element, detachably connected to it, which has all the connections and flow channels for the composition to be extruded and is equipped with the nozzle tool. The actuating drive is disposed on the suspension element and can be connected detachably to the mandrel or to the nozzle ring.

    Abstract: An apparatus for producing plastic hollow bodies using an extrusion blow molding process has an extrusion unit, which is mounted in a housing, and at least one blow molding station. The extrusion unit has an extruder and an extruder head, connected to the extruder, with at least one extrusion nozzle. The longitudinal extent of the extruder defines a longitudinal direction of the apparatus. The blow molding station has a blow molding table with at least one molding tool, which is provided with an opening disposed on the side of the molding tool toward the extrusion nozzle. The blow molding table is movable on a lateral path, extending essentially perpendicular to the longitudinal direction, from a terminal position laterally of the extruder head into a position beneath the extruder head and back again, in order to make the extrusion nozzle and the opening of the molding tool coincide vertically with one another.

    Abstract: An apparatus for producing hollow bodies, in particular bottles and similar containers provided with an evacuation opening, of thermoplastic includes a lower machine part and a beamlike upper machine part. The lower machine part is equipped with at least two blow molds, each provided with a cavity. A number of blowing and calibration mandrels corresponding to the number of blow molds is disposed on the beamlike upper machine part disposed above the lower machine part. One blow mold is assigned to each blowing and calibration mandrel. The blowing and calibration mandrels can be axially fed jointly toward the blow molds and can be moved with their calibration region into an orifice of the cavity until an annular shoulder of the blowing and calibration mandrels comes into contact with a counterpart face on the associated blow mold. The blowing and calibration mandrels are retained axially freely movably, within predeterminable limits, in the upper machine part.

    Abstract: Plastic snap-on hinged closures each having a bottom part and a cap that are attached to each other by a snap-on hinge tend to tear on the lateral borders. This is due to the geometry of closures having a round or oval shape when viewed from the top since only the flexibility of the outer walls have been used so far. This unresolved problem can be solved by a curvature with varying height and wall thickness extending along the joint. The curvature is elastic when pressure is exerted in the middle and when pulled from the sides.

    Abstract: To provide hollow plastic bodies, e.g. bottles, with an inscription, a sheetlike object (23), e.g. a label, is pressed at least in part against an unfinished piece (26) while still being in deformable condition. This unfinished piece (26) is then brought, together with the preliminarily attached label into a blow mould (15). In blowing the bottle (26') the label (23) is strongly pressed against the bottle wall, because the label is held by the inner wall (31) of the blow mould.
